  2. 15 de abr. de 2024 · Erich I, the Elder (February 16, 1470 – July 30, 1540) was Duke of Brunswick-Lüneburg from 1495 and the first reigning Prince of Calenberg-Göttingen. Ancestry. Erich I was born on February 16, 1470 in Neustadt am Rübenberge at the Castle of Rovenburg. Son of Wilhelm IV, Duke of Brunswick-Lüneburg and Princess Elizabeth of ...
